Dan Bjokne joined MBU staff as Director of Development in May 2024. In this lively interview, he explains to host Dr. Matt Davis how he can trace God鈥檚 hand in his life, from his first job in a reconditioned container factory to his 鈥渞econditioned鈥 (reborn) soul as a public-school teacher, to his repurposed life serving in multiple ministries. Referencing Exodus 17, Dan describes his mission by saying, 鈥淚 just want to be Aaron. I just want to be Hur. I just want to hold up 鈥 heavy hands.鈥 When asked how that Old Testament picture drives him in leadership today, he quickly outlines a leader鈥檚 need 鈥渢o walk humbly,鈥 to realize 鈥渋t鈥檚 not all about me,鈥 and to acknowledge that 鈥淕od can get this done without me.鈥 He quotes a definition for servanthood he once heard: Taking the lead in going to the back of the line鈥攁 philosophy that echoes 海角原创鈥檚 mission of servant leadership.

About our guest

Dan Bjokne has served as a public-school teacher, Christian school administrator, and CFO. In 2024 he joined the MBU staff as Director of Development and special assistant to the president. He and his wife Nancy have two adult daughters and nine grandchildren (most of whom are at 海角原创).
